The Comitato per il Parco was founded in November 1994 and is a non-profit and politically non-partisan organization created to protect and preserve the vestiges of the original Parco di Monza complex which includes Parco, Villa Reale and its Gardens. The Comitato views this complex as an international source of asset to be held in safekeeping for future generations and the primary goal is to preserve the features of this natural and historic treasure . The Parco di Monza was funded in September 8, 1805 by a Napoleon decree. It is a real green asset in a highly crowded area. Approximately 60,000 people visit it on a Sunday in May (Official Source).

The Comitato encourages public use of the areas and premises of the Park as a whole. The source of this asset has in fact a prevailing environmental, historic, cultural, and tourist significance, together with the capability of welcoming a large number of users. Antonio Cederna: the name of the ComitatoANTONIO CEDERNA: THE NAME OF THE COMITATO

The late Antonio Cederna was journalist and writer. He has been one of the fathers of environmental protection in Italy and great friend of Parco di Monza.
